Friday 18th March<br />
until 7pm Trá Bán Restaurant<br />
Strandhill Tel: 071 91 28402<br />
Early Bird Menu – €23.95 Set Menu. Awarded Elite<br />
Membership of the 2011 BIM Seafood Circle, Trá<br />
Bán offers the best in fine dining, specialising in fresh<br />
Seafood & Steak. Their menu features dishes which<br />
are made with the finest local fresh<br />
produce, from both land & sea. The name<br />
Trá Bán is gaelic for “White Strand”, the<br />
beautiful unspoiled beach alongside the<br />
restaurant. Trá Bán was the original name<br />
for what is now known as the sea front.<br />

8pm Bistro Bianconi<br />
O’Connell Street Tel: 071 91 41744<br />
Hanneke Laura - Hanneke<br />
Laura is a Dutch<br />
singer/songwriter. Her style is a mixture of artists like<br />
Jewel, Tori Amos & Joni Mitchell – with a taste of<br />
Irish folk. Being magically attracted to the purity of<br />
acoustic music in Ireland she was a regular visitor to<br />
the country for years before moving here. 2007 saw<br />
the release of her first CD Silence of the Winds. At<br />
the start of 2009 she<br />
accompanied well-known artist<br />
Perry Blake for a few acoustic<br />
shows in The Netherlands &<br />
Ireland. She is currently<br />
